> How close does this get us to 0.8?

Once we ship 0.7.14, we'll have the current 0.8 branch become the
master.  Assuming there are no critical big fixes that require an
0.7.16, the next release will be 0.8.0.

The current status of 0.8.0 is that the API is working, the Web UI is
still in flux, and it hasn't had much documentation written about new
features yet.  Our goal is to get it out ASAP, but we want to make
sure it's a solid release.
